Key Differences and Striking Similarities nursing homes and assisted living facilities

When considering senior living options, it's essential to recognize the significant contrasts and commonalities between nursing homes and assisted living facilities. Each option cater to the requirements of older adults but operate in noticeably different ways, offering varying levels of care and community settings. This clarity will enable you to select a more suitable choice aligned with the specific needs of your elderly relative. A lot of people find it beneficial to contrast these aspects directly. Here are some important factors of contrast:
- nursing homes generally offer comprehensive, 24/7 skilled nursing care for residents with serious medical conditions requiring constant monitoring.
- assisted living facilities, conversely, primarily focus on delivering support with activities of daily living (such as bathing, dressing, medication management, and meal preparation) in a more residential, home-like setting.
- The degree of clinical support is a major differentiator; nursing homes are equipped for a more clinical, wider-ranging level of medical intervention than many assisted living facilities.
- assisted living facilities often promote a more self-reliant lifestyle and varied community activities compared to the health-centric environment characteristic of many nursing homes.
- Cost structures, financial arrangements, and coverage for programs like Medicare and Medicaid can also contrast considerably between nursing homes and assisted living facilities, requiring detailed research.
Ultimately, the decision between these two types of facilities depends upon the specific medical needs of the individual. A careful evaluation of these needs is critical.

Key Questions Answered about nursing homes, assisted living facilities, and alzheimer's care
- Q: What is the primary difference assisted living facilities from nursing homes essentially?
A: The main distinction lies in the scope of nursing support provided to seniors. nursing homes are structured to offer continuous medical supervision for residents with serious health conditions needing round-the-clock support. Conversely, assisted living facilities, including many excellent columbia md assisted living facilities, focus more on providing assistance with everyday personal tasks (e.g., bathing, dressing, mobility, medication reminders) while actively promoting resident independence and social interaction in a home-like, more social setting. - Q: What specific services and environmental features should I look for in alzheimer's care programs, especially when considering options for alzheimer's care columbia md?
A: In seeking appropriate alzheimer's care, such as alzheimer's care columbia md facilities, it's crucial to look for programs that offer secured environments to protect individuals from harm, personnel highly skilled in dementia and alzheimer's care best practices, purposeful and therapeutic programs designed to stimulate cognitive function, and truly individualized care plans that address the evolving needs of residents experiencing Alzheimer's or other dementias.
